生物数据库技术有哪些
-
生物数据库技术是指利用计算机技术和生物学知识建立和管理生物信息数据的技术。它可以帮助研究人员存储、管理、分析和共享大量的生物学数据,包括基因组学数据、蛋白质组学数据、代谢组学数据等。下面介绍一些常见的生物数据库技术:
-
数据库建立与设计:生物数据库技术需要设计合理的数据库结构,以存储不同类型的生物学数据。这包括确定数据表的字段、建立数据之间的关联,确保数据库的高效性和可扩展性。
-
数据采集与整合:生物数据库技术需要从各种来源采集生物学数据,包括公共数据库、实验室生成的数据等,然后将这些数据整合到统一的数据库中。这可能涉及数据清洗、格式转换和统一标准。
-
数据存储与管理:生物数据库技术需要选择合适的数据库管理系统(DBMS)来存储和管理数据。常用的DBMS包括关系型数据库(如MySQL、PostgreSQL)和 NoSQL 数据库(如MongoDB、CouchDB)等。
-
数据分析与查询:生物数据库技术需要实现对数据库中数据的查询和分析功能,以便研究人员可以从中提取有用的信息。这可能包括开发适合生物学研究的查询语言、数据可视化工具等。
-
数据安全与共享:生物数据库技术需要确保数据库中的数据安全,并提供合适的权限管理机制。同时,还需要提供数据共享和交换的接口,以便研究人员能够分享和合作使用数据。
总的来说,生物数据库技术是一个涉及计算机科学、生物学和信息学等多个领域的综合技术,它对于促进生物信息学研究和生物医学领域的发展起着至关重要的作用。
1年前 -
-
生物数据库技术是指利用计算机技术和生物学知识构建和管理生物数据的过程。生物数据库技术在生物信息学领域扮演着重要的角色,为生物学研究提供了丰富的数据资源和工具支持。下面将从生物数据库的类型、构建方法、应用领域和未来发展趋势等方面来详细介绍生物数据库技术。
一、生物数据库的类型:
- 基因组数据库:存储各种生物种的基因组序列数据,如GenBank、Ensembl等。
- 蛋白质数据库:包含蛋白质序列和结构信息,如UniProt、PDB等。
- 代谢组数据库:记录生物体内代谢途径的相关数据,如KEGG、MetaCyc等。
- 基因调控数据库:收集基因转录调控相关数据,如JASPAR、TRANSFAC等。
- 生物信息综合数据库:整合了多种生物信息数据资源,如NCBI、EBI等。
二、生物数据库的构建方法:
- 数据采集:从实验室和文献等渠道获取生物数据。
- 数据整理:将采集到的数据进行清洗、标准化和注释。
- 数据存储:选择合适的数据库管理系统(DBMS)进行数据存储,如MySQL、Oracle等。
- 数据查询:设计和实现用户友好的查询接口,方便用户检索和分析数据。
- 数据更新:及时更新数据库中的数据,保证数据的准确性和完整性。
三、生物数据库技术的应用领域:
- 基因组学:基因组数据库用于存储和分析各种生物种的基因组序列,为基因和基因组的研究提供数据支持。
- 蛋白质组学:蛋白质数据库用于存储和分析蛋白质序列和结构信息,支持蛋白质结构预测和功能注释等研究。
- 疾病研究:生物数据库用于存储和分析与疾病相关的基因、蛋白质和代谢组数据,帮助疾病的诊断和治疗。
- 药物研发:生物数据库用于存储和分析药物靶点、药物代谢途径等信息,支持药物研发和药效预测。
- 生物信息学教育与培训:生物数据库为生物信息学教学和培训提供了丰富的学习资源和工具支持。
四、生物数据库技术的未来发展趋势:
- 大数据和人工智能:生物数据库将面临越来越大规模的数据挑战,需要借助人工智能等技术来处理和分析大规模的生物数据。
- 云计算和分布式计算:生物数据库将更多地借助云计算和分布式计算技术,实现数据存储和计算的弹性扩展和高性能处理。
- 多维数据整合:生物数据库将更加注重不同类型生物数据的整合,构建多维综合数据库,为综合分析和研究提供更全面的数据支持。
- 数据共享和开放获取:生物数据库将更加注重数据的开放共享和互联互通,促进生物学研究的国际合作和交流。
综上所述,生物数据库技术在生物学研究中具有重要的作用,随着科学技术的不断发展,生物数据库技术也将不断完善和发展,为生命科学研究提供更加丰富和强大的数据资源和工具支持。
1年前 -
生物数据库技术是在生物信息学领域发展起来的一种技术,它主要用于存储、管理和分析生物学数据。生物数据库技术的发展为生物信息学的研究和应用提供了重要的支持。下面将从生物数据库技术的定义、发展历程、常见的生物数据库和相关的操作流程等方面进行介绍。
生物数据库技术定义
生物数据库技术是指利用计算机或计算机网络来存储、管理、检索和分析生物学数据的技术。它主要包括数据库设计、数据采集、数据存储、数据管理、数据检索和数据分析等方面的技术。
生物数据库技术的发展历程
生物数据库技术的发展经历了多个阶段,主要包括以下几个阶段:
- 初期阶段:早期的生物数据库技术主要是为了存储和检索生物学数据而设计的,如基因组序列、蛋白质序列等。此阶段的数据库主要是以文件系统为基础,存储和检索效率相对较低。
- 关系数据库阶段:随着关系型数据库管理系统(RDBMS)的发展,生物数据库开始采用关系数据库来存储和管理数据,提高了数据的组织结构和查询效率。例如,GenBank、EMBL和DDBJ 等数据库开始采用关系型数据库管理系统。
- 数据仓库阶段:随着生物学数据量的不断增加,数据管理和分析的需求也不断增长。数据仓库技术逐渐应用于生物数据库中,用于集成和管理多种生物学数据,支持复杂的数据分析和挖掘。
- 云计算与大数据阶段:近年来,随着云计算和大数据技术的发展,生物数据库开始向云端进行迁移,利用云计算平台来存储和分析生物学数据,以应对海量数据处理和分析的挑战。
常见的生物数据库
生物数据库种类繁多,常见的生物数据库包括:
- 基因组数据库:如GenBank、Ensembl、UCSC Genome Browser等,用于存储基因组序列和相关注释信息。
- 蛋白质数据库:如UniProt、Protein Data Bank (PDB)等,用于存储蛋白质序列、结构和功能信息。
- 代谢组数据库:如HMDB、KEGG等,用于存储代谢物及相关通路信息。
- 肿瘤数据库:如COSMIC、TCGA等,用于存储肿瘤基因组数据和临床信息。
- 生物信息学工具库:如NCBI、EBI等,提供各种生物信息学分析工具和资源。
生物数据库技术的操作流程
生物数据库技术的操作流程主要包括数据采集、存储、管理、检索和分析等环节:
- 数据采集:从科研文献、实验结果、公共数据库等渠道采集生物学数据,如基因组序列、蛋白质结构、表达谱数据等。
- 数据存储:根据实际需求选择合适的存储方式,可以采用关系数据库、文档数据库、图数据库等进行存储。
- 数据管理:建立数据管理系统,包括数据的组织结构、备份与恢复、安全性控制等管理措施。
- 数据检索:设计并实现数据检索系统,提供便捷的查询接口,支持多种检索方式和复杂查询。
- 数据分析:利用生物信息学工具或编程语言对数据库中的数据进行分析,如序列比对、蛋白质结构预测、通路分析等。
总的来说,生物数据库技术在各个环节的操作流程中发挥着重要的作用,为生物信息学研究和应用提供了强大的支持。
1年前


